Here is a list of all documented functions with links to the class documentation for each member:
- i -
- implementationWidthInBits() : EBPF::EBPFBoolType, EBPF::EBPFEnumType, EBPF::EBPFErrorType, EBPF::EBPFScalarType, EBPF::EBPFStackType, EBPF::EBPFStructType, EBPF::EBPFTypeName, EBPF::IHasWidth, UBPF::UBPFListType
 
- implicitlyConvertibleTo() : P4::TypeMap
 
- indent() : cstring
 
- indexTypeParamIdx() : BMV2::Helpers::CounterlikeTraits< Standard::CounterExtern< Standard::Arch::PSA > >, BMV2::Helpers::CounterlikeTraits< Standard::MeterExtern< Standard::Arch::PSA > >, BMV2::Standard::RegisterTraits< Arch::PSA >
 
- init() : P4Tools::Target
 
- init_apply() : BMV2::HeaderConverter
 
- initCompiler() : P4Tools::CompilerTarget
 
- initCompilerImpl() : P4Tools::CompilerTarget
 
- initializeBlockParams() : P4Tools::AbstractExecutionState
 
- initializeMemberAndGroupId() : DPDK::SplitP4TableCommon
 
- initializeStructLike() : P4Tools::AbstractExecutionState
 
- initializeTargetEnvironment() : P4Tools::P4Testgen::Bmv2::Bmv2V1ModelCmdStepper, P4Tools::P4Testgen::CmdStepper, P4Tools::P4Testgen::EBPF::EBPFCmdStepper, P4Tools::P4Testgen::Pna::PnaDpdkCmdStepper
 
- initPipeConstraints() : P4::CheckExternInvocationCommon
 
- initTableCommonJson() : DPDK::DpdkContextGenerator
 
- inline_subst() : P4::GeneralInliner
 
- insert_array_field() : BMV2::JsonObjects
 
- intersectWith() : ClosedRange< Unit, Order >, HalfOpenRange< Unit, Order >
 
- is() : P4Tools::P4Testgen::Bmv2::Token, RTTI::Base
 
- is_cached() : cstring
 
- isA() : RTTI::Base
 
- isAllOnes() : P4::DoStrengthReduction
 
- isAnnotationDisabled() : ParserOptions
 
- isAnnotationNoPropagate() : P4::Inline
 
- isClonedPacket() : P4Tools::P4Testgen::Bmv2::Bmv2V1ModelCloneSpec
 
- isCounterMetadata() : BMV2::PsaProgramStructure, P4::PsaProgramStructure, TC::PnaProgramStructure
 
- isDestination() : BMV2::CFG::EdgeSet
 
- isDirectMeter() : P4Tools::P4Testgen::Bmv2::Bmv2V1ModelMeterValue
 
- isEmpty() : EBPF::EBPFPipeline, P4Tools::ReachabilityEngineState
 
- isError() : ErrorCatalog
 
- isFalse() : P4::DoStrengthReduction
 
- isHiAligned() : ClosedRange< Unit, Order >, HalfOpenRange< Unit, Order >
 
- isIdentity() : P4::TypeSubstitution< T >
 
- isInFileMode() : P4Tools::P4Testgen::TestFramework
 
- isInIncrementalMode() : AbstractSolver, P4Tools::Z3Solver
 
- isLibraryMethod() : EBPF::EBPFProgram, UBPF::UBPFProgram
 
- isLoAligned() : ClosedRange< Unit, Order >, HalfOpenRange< Unit, Order >
 
- isLPMTable() : EBPF::EBPFTable
 
- isNestedStruct() : P4::ComplexValues
 
- isNot() : P4Tools::P4Testgen::Bmv2::Token
 
- isOne() : P4::DoStrengthReduction
 
- isOneOf() : P4Tools::P4Testgen::Bmv2::Token
 
- isPass() : DPDK::PrependPassRecircId
 
- isPNA() : DpdkProgramStructure
 
- isPnaParserMeta() : TC::ConvertToBackendIR
 
- isPowerOf2() : P4::DoStrengthReduction
 
- isPrefix() : P4::LocationPath
 
- isPSA() : DpdkProgramStructure
 
- isRecognizedDiagnostic() : P4CContext
 
- isSaturationOperation() : P4::SaturationElim
 
- isStandardMetadata() : BMV2::PsaProgramStructure, P4::PsaProgramStructure, TC::PnaProgramStructure
 
- isSymbolicValue() : P4Tools::SymbolicEnv
 
- isTerminal() : P4Tools::P4Testgen::ExecutionState
 
- isTrue() : P4::DoStrengthReduction
 
- isUnifiableTypeVariable() : P4::TypeConstraints
 
- isUsed() : P4::ReferenceMap
 
- isV1() : P4::ReferenceMap
 
- isv1() : ParserOptions
 
- isZero() : P4::DoStrengthReduction